ENERGY SAVER

MODE

1

Off

To reduce the power consumption in standby, select either
Energy-Saver or Sleep mode and specify the Delay Time
(1 to 120 minutes) for the machine to enter into the
selected mode.
The Delay Timer setting is only available in the Energy-
Saver or Sleep Modes.
Off

: The unit will remain in standby mode

and consume more energy than when in
Energy-Saver or Sleep modes.

Energy-Saver : Saves energy by consuming less power

than when in standby mode by turning
off the fuser unit after the specified time.

Sleep

: This is the lowest power state that the

machine enters after the specified time
without actually turning off.

DAYLIGHT TIME

1

OFF

Set Daylight Time according to your local regulation.
OFF

: Daylight Time is not applied.

Mar 2nd : From 2 a.m. on the 2nd Sunday of March to 2

a.m. on the 1st Sunday of November.
Note : The date setting shown above reflects

the New Regulation starting in 2007. In
2006, the Daylight Time will end on the
Last Sunday of October.

Apr 1st

: From 2 a.m. on the 1st Sunday of April to 2

a.m. on the Last Sunday of October.

RING PATTERN

DETECT (DRD)

(See Note 2)

*1

Invalid

All ring patterns.

2

Valid

Select a ring pattern for automatic answering.
1: A Standard ring pattern.
2: B Double ring pattern.
3: C Triple ring pattern (Short-Short-Long).
4: D All other triple ring patterns, except the type C

described above.
